开发的时候使用文件日志,生产环境如果也要记录日志,建议建一个日志表,写到数据库里。
如果要设置共享锁,就不能使用内置的日志功能,自己写代码保存文件,大概
Dim fs As new system.io.FileStream("c:\abc.txt", system.io.FileMode.OpenOrCreate, system.io.FileAccess.ReadWrite, system.io.FileShare.ReadWrite)
fs.Position = fs.Length
using writer1 As new system.io.StreamWriter(fs,system.text.Encoding.Default, 512)
writer1.Write("看你要写什么")
writer1.Close()
fs.Close()
End using